Postby john925 » Mon Nov 24, 2003 5:37 pm

You should think about promoting an affiliate program just like promoting a company or website.

What does this mean?
- First of you need to research other sites that offer a similar service or product to yours. When you find sites that does offer similar services or products to yours and they offer an affiliate program, check the amount of commission that they pay to their affiliates and see when they pay their affiliates and also whats their minimum payout.

Do that for about 10 - 20 sites, and you'll have some sort of an idea of what commission you should give to your affiliates and when to pay them plus how much they should reach before getting paid.

If you did find that they all offer about 30% commission, then try and make yours better by giving your affiliates 40%. If you can't do that because of costs, then do something else that your competitiors don't. Like you could pay your affiliates weekly, if your competitors pay their affiliates monthly. You could pay your affiliates with a lower minimum payout to what most of your competitors pay, etc.

Postby Jason Moffatt » Wed Feb 16, 2005 1:41 am

In business and in life, I honestly believe in "The more you give, the more you recieve". That said, I think giving your affiliates, or downline sales folks more cash incentives provides the best answer. Sure, maybe I could be wrong, but it seems I would rather have 30 great affiliates at 60% commision, then 90 so so affiliates at 30%.

Greed is a wicked thing that will destruct many businesses. It seems only fair to give a affiliate the larger end of the deal if they were the one who made the sale. Almost anyone can write ebooks and pump out product like crazy, but who cares if you cannot sell it....... This is the hardest part, and therefore the seller should receive the larger commision. Sure your salesletter was part of the sale, but if you honestly want to make profits in life,
give money away. When you stoke out your affiliates, they in return are more than happy to help you make cash as well.

Postby Jason Moffatt » Thu Feb 17, 2005 1:14 am

Aloha Montero's

I would guess you would have to come up with an hourly wage you feel you are worth, or the lowest amount in which you would work for.
Once you have that number set, this should dictate what you have left to pay your affiliates. Depending on the time involved I can imagine where my advice of more as opposed to less might not be wise in a service industry.

Never thought about it this way. If a guy was to book a poker lesson for me to teach for 4 hours at $100, it would be a bit tough to pay him $55. I am not too familiar with the online service industry, and was primarily thinking about products.
